I don't remember how I found out about this place, but I was intrigued. Finally several months later, I went there on a Wednesday morning...and OH BOY! I ordered 6 donuts (a variety) from the menu (approximately $15) and they were worth every dollar and every calorie. First of all, they are prepared & topped fresh. No old, dry donuts here. (If you've ever gone to that other place at 10AM, you know what I'm talking about.) I got the donuts to go and the car ride home was driving me NUTS!! The aroma of the donuts made me want to rip the lid off the box and shove them into my mouth. Seriously...they smelled amazing. When I got home, I couldn't wait to see if what my nose smelled would live up to the hype. I ate the Coconut Island Bliss and it did not disappoint. Let's start with, the donut was warm (cake donut). The chocolate was all melt-y and delicious. I wanted to take a bite of each of the flavors right then and there, but I didn't. Later in the evening I did try another donut. Let me say this, they come in a box, but they did not dry out after several hours (unlike those other donuts we all know about). The flavors were really nice. I also really enjoyed Sunrise (lemon icing and raspberry). I AM DEFINITELY GOING BACK THERE.

I’ve heard a lot about Duck Donuts but unfortunately there was never one close enough to try. When I saw they were right in my backyard, I had to stop in for the Grand Opening and...wow the wait was totally worth it! These donuts are cake-y bliss and the toppings are outrageous! The way you order is by mixing and matching the donut cake flavor, with an array of toppings and ā€œdrizzlesā€ (think chocolate sauce, etc) to make it just the way you want. They also serve coffee (hot or iced), a one stop breakfast shop for a special day. This location is great, with plenty of parking and there’s just a small window between you and everything going on, so it’s cool to see how the donuts are made! Pro-tip: Do-nut mistake them for serving only donuts. They have great milkshakes as well as sandwiches on the menu...which of course trade the typical sandwich roll for, you guess it, a donut. Highly recommend making a trip...and expect a line. I don’t know if it was just because of grand opening or what the line we waited on was out the door. (And still totally worth it!)
